What Is Taqwa and What Is It Not?

26. February 2026
Dear Brothers and Sisters! The sole Owner of the worlds, Allah (swt), has honoured us with faith and made the Noble Qur’an a guide for us. One of the most frequently used concepts in the Qur’an is taqwa. Taqwa is a fundamental measure that regulates a believer’s relationship with Allah (swt), with other people and with the world around them. Allah (swt) states, “Indeed, the most noble of you in the sight of Allah is the most righteous (the most mindful of Him).” Thus, He informs us that superiority lies not in lineage or status, but in taqwa.
